Remember, it's all about the reflector (and glass too). No matter what kind of bulb you put in the NA lights, you still have poor reflector design working against you. The reflector design (and glass) of the Hellas and Cibies is what makes them far superior. Europeans take lighting seriously, not sure what the problem with the NHTSA is ... let's not go there.

I've got Cibie's and they are awesome. Hellas are great too. Just make sure they are E-code spec. A good source for Cibies (his site is still up) is Dan Stern at the link below.

The PIAA stuff is almost-snake-oil IMNHO - except it's pricey to boot.
